WordReference Random House Unabridged Dictionary of American English © 2024ac•cou•ter (ə ko̅o̅′tər),USA pronunciation v.t. - British Terms, Militaryto equip or outfit, esp. with military clothes, equipment, etc.
Also,[esp. Brit.,] accoutre. - Vulgar Latin *accō(n)s(ū)tūrāre to sew together, mend (see ac-, couture), though loss of 2d -ū- is unexplained
- French accoutrer, Old French acou(s)trer to arrange, accommodate, equip, perh.
- earlier accou(s)tre 1600–10
